WebFeb 6, 2024 · Planting and Care. Tea olive can be grown in full sun or partial shade, though plants growing in deeper shade may become spindly. The plants prefer a well-drained soil and are fairly drought tolerant once established. WebSep 21, 2024 · According to the University of Florida, tea plants stop growing when the temperature drops below 55 degrees F or rises above 95.
